html和htm的区分,最多见的web网页的后缀名是html和htm,这是网页上的
最基本的两种格式。
为何会有html和htm两种格式的文件呢?
htm来源于老的8.3的文件格式,DOS操作系统只能支持长度为3位的后缀
名,所以是htm,但在windows下无所谓的HTML与HTM,HTML是为长文
件的格式命名的,所以htm是为了兼容过去的DOS命令格式存在的,在效
果上并没有甚么区分,之前的htm和html作为不同的服务器上的文本文件,
但现在通用。
甚么事8.3文件格式?
这是1种在老的win95或win98文件系统的短文件文件格式,扩大名只限于
3位,文件名只限于8位。如果与16位的系统进行交互,比如说,要把1个
路径传给16位的程序,你就不能用长文件名,而必须对它进行转换。
比如,你在DOS下打开C:Documents and Settingsyy.txt是不行的
而可以这样打开:C:Docume~1xy.txt
在FAT磁盘格式下的DOS中只支持8.3文件格式,如果弄要在这个环境下作应
用,应注意这个文件格式的问题,在NTFS下,默许可以肩痛这类文件格式,
同时也支持长文件名,你也能够通过调剂注册表来取消对8.3文件格式的支
持。